Caring in Bristol is seeking a Finance Manager to oversee and manage financial resources, ensuring a financially secure service and value for money. You will collaborate with the Co-Directors to develop the financial strategy, create budgets, and report on financial performance.
The ideal candidate will have strong experience in financial management, particularly within charities, and be able to provide accurate reports and manage day-to-day finances effectively.
